Why FedEx still invest? Why we are based on MVA?
Their EVA was negative so many years. MVA is positive g is positive investment projects are prospective Why we are based on MVA? EVA is short-term valuation so it can’t reflect the long term return. What’s more, transportation industry needs lots of infrastructure, of which benefit would be proved in the long term.
